Hey S.M., I read the thread you linked to on the RX7 Club(thanks) regarding the RX-8 trans. So far I have had no problems abusing mine and I have yet to replace the factory fluid with Red Line or Royal Purple. I think using a smooth, relaxed, shifting technique will do wonders in keeping a tranny together. This trans was not made for bang-shifting.

You and I have shared similar philosophies in the past, which are along the lines of 50% over stock on mods. With that in mind, I expect no problems from my driveline until low 12's in the 1/4 mile. Achieving better than a 10:1 weight-to-power ratio may expose the first weakness in the 8's driveline. Of course, accomodating technique can cushion things a bit. That's why I launch between 4 and 5K rpm, especially with the spray on.
